Product Description:
This compound is primarily utilized in the field of biomedical research, particularly in targeted protein degradation studies. It serves as a key component in the development of PROTACs (Proteolysis Targeting Chimeras), which are designed to selectively degrade specific proteins within cells. By binding to both the target protein and an E3 ubiquitin ligase, it facilitates the ubiquitination and subsequent degradation of the protein of interest. This application is crucial in understanding disease mechanisms, especially in cancer research, where it helps in identifying and validating potential therapeutic targets. Additionally, it aids in the exploration of protein function and signaling pathways, providing insights into cellular processes and potential drug development strategies.
